Fixation
In psychology, a persistent focus of the id’s pleasure-seeking energies at an earlier stage of psychosexual development in which conflicts were unresolved.
Psychosocial Theory
A framework for understanding human development across the lifespan proposed by Erik Erikson, emphasizing the impact of social experiences.
Erik Erikson
A psychologist known for his theory on the psychosocial development of human beings, outlining eight stages from infancy to adulthood.
Latency Stage
A period in Freudian psychosexual development occurring from about age six to puberty where sexual urges are inactive or latent.
